Untangling from Toxic Relationships

from High Vibrational Life · host Kimberly Kingsley

Have you begun to view your relationships in a new light? As we evolve, we want people to grow with us but it's not always possible. So, how do we untangle from the dynamics that keep threatening to pull us back into old patterns? This episode explores how to reclaim your energy from dynamics that are no longer fulfilling, freeing the relationship to either transform or fall away. We can remain connected in love but power struggles and manipulation do not align with a high vibrational life. Because we care, untangling from toxic relationships can be challenging but offer rich opportunities for expansion as we move toward our highest life.kimberlykingsley.com@highvibrationallife
